Subject: [PATCH net-next] wifi: wcn36xx: Slightly optimize PREPARE_HAL_BUF()
In most (likely all) cases, INIT_HAL_MSG() is called before
PREPARE_HAL_BUF().
In such cases calling memset() is useless because:
msg_body.header.len = sizeof(msg_body)
So, instead of writing twice the memory, we just have a sanity check to
make sure that some potential trailing memory is zeroed.
It even gives the opportunity to see that by itself and optimize it away.
